Default C5 Brakes

I Am Going To A 2 Mile Road Course With My C5 Of 9/30/05. Have 44,000 Miles On Brakes. Have Ordered Hawk Hp Plus Pads, Hi-temp. Brake Fluid, And New Front Rotors To Install This Weekend. I Am Getting Mixed Feed Back On This Plan. Some People Say Cross Drilled Rotors Are Bad Because They Eat Pads. Then They Say Don't Put Hawk Pads On New Rotors. Can I Get Some Feed Back?

order your rotors from Rockauto. They are $17 each and delivered to your house quickly. I have used those with normal brake pads all the way up to the Hawk DTC-70s that I run now.

The Hawk HP+ will be good for your first time out with stock tires. I used them for 2 or 3 HPDE events. When I moved to race slicks I moved up to the DTC-70s because the tires had better stopping power and thus I could take advantage of the DTC-70s.

glad to see you are changing fluid. Many people forget this step. You can order the Motive Pressure Bleeder and then it becaomes a one person job.
